接口测试脚本一般的执行流程 做接口测试的话,首先要考虑的是如何选择一个合适的工具?...3、优化报告显示格式,生成美观一点的html格式报告 先安装插件:npm install -g newman-reporter-htmlextra newman run demo.postman_collection.json...注意事项: 1、-r参数是--reporters的缩写,可以在参数后面指定需要生成的报告格式 ,比如 -r html,junit,json,htmlextra ,这个会在当前目录下生成一个newman...的文件夹,报告都在newman的文件夹下面: ?...(比如报告过滤数据,设置标题等): https://www.npmjs.com/package/newman-reporter-htmlextra 3、钉钉通知在jenkins上的配置,还可以指定具体通知的人等高级用法
PS:运行newman需要node 版本大于10 1.安装newman npm install -g newman 2.安装普通html报告插件(建议安装) npm install -g newman-reporter-html...3.安装美化html插件 npm install -g newman-reporter-htmlextra 4.newman命令详解 newman run SX.postman_collection.json...-e environment.json -r htmlextra,cli --reporter-htmlextra-title "实训平台接口 测试报告" --reporter-htmlextra-browserTitle..."实训平台接口报告" --reporter-htmlextra-export Bapi.html #参数解释: run 后面跟接口脚本json格式的文件 -e 后面添加环境变量 -r 指定生成的报告格式...--reporter-htmlextra-title 指定生成的报告title --reporter-htmlextra-browserTitle 指定生成的浏览器title --reporter-htmlextra-export
npm install -g newman #全局安装 5、安装newman-html插件 npm install -g newman-reporter-htmlextra 6、命令详解 newman..."IOT接口自动化测试报告" --reporter-htmlextra-browserTitle "IOT测试报告" --reporter-htmlextra-template ....,cli #指定插件htmlextra --reporter-htmlextra-title #定义报告的title名称 --reporter-htmlextra-browserTitle...#定义浏览器title名称 --reporter-htmlextra-template #生成报告的模板 ..../template.hbs #使用的模板路径 --reporter-htmlextra-export #用htmlextra导出报告 .
2 如何安装Newman?...验证newman是否安装成功:newman -hnewman --version3 Newman使用3.1 Newman如何运行集合?...3.6 如何导出变量直接在命令行加如下参数即可:--export-environment--export-globals--export-collection4 测试报告Newman支持CLI、JSON...:图片4.3 htmlextra安装htmlextra主要实现比较高级的测试报告,需要进行安装:npm install -g newman-reporter-htmlextra4.4 htmlextra...使用使用方法和newman-reporter-html基本一样;使用命令方法:newman run test.postman_collection.json -r \htmlextra --reporter-html-export
也提供了报告,但不同的是需要安装一些必要的工具——Newman。...方法2-生成html测试报告: newman run E:\postman_report\API文档.postman_collection.json -r html 如果出现这种情况,说明导出的json...如图: 如果你不指定报告存放路径,它会默认生成一个文件夹newman....高级版html报告 使用htmlextra套件生成比较高级的html报告 使用方法和html的相同,需要安装htmlextra,命令行中输入: npm install -g newman-reporter-htmlextra...使用命令生成报告: E:\postman_report>newman run api.postman_collection.json -r htmlextra --reporter-html-export
下载安装newman: 命令安装 npm install -g newman postman接口测试实例:以百度为例get请求https://www.baidu.com ? 导出文件夹 ? ?...打开cmd运行命令如下newman run 导入json文件的路径 -r html --reporter-html-export 导出htm的l路径。 ? 生成html的测试报告 ?...报告内容如下: ? ? 上就是这篇文章的全部内容了,希望本文的内容对大家的学习或者工作具有一定的参考学习价值,如果有疑问大家可以留言交流,谢谢大家的支持 如果有不懂得地方欢迎大家来咨询。
前篇: Postman之设置环境变量 postman日记之断言篇 Postman日记之多个Json如何断言 nodejs安装 做测试的同仁,对于接口测试的都应该了解,接口测试不简单的是在开发时期...生成报告我们需要安装html 执行命令:npm install -g newman-reporter-html 入下图则安装成功 ? 从postman导出请求集 ?...newman run 导出文件的路径如 -r html --reporter-html-export(指定生成的报告的目录如:C:\Users\Dell\AppData\Local\Postman\postman_json...这样就执行成功,我们来看看对应路径报告的样式,我们直接到C:\Users\Dell\AppData\Local\Postman\postman_json(自定义的目录) ?...我们查看对下对应的报告 主要就是请求的信息、时间、请求个数。以及对应请求的结果、详细描述 ? ? ? 脚本:猪圈子 图片:猪圈子 来源:猪圈子 ----
作者:伤心的辣条 主要分享测试的学习资源,帮助快速了解测试行业,帮助想转行、进阶、小白成长为高级测试工程师。...Postman这个软件是可以自动生成测试报告的,但需要一些环境方面的支持,把环境安装好后使用命令即可获得HTML版本的综合测试报告(个人感觉没有JMETER的测试报告好看,但很简洁),本文将分享Postman...cmd 3、安装newman-reporter-html 在线安装法(必须第二步的NEWMAN安装成功的前提下才能使用): 1、win+r弹出运行窗口输入cmd后回车 2、输入命令npm install...-g newman-reporter-html //如果权限不够就用管理员身份运行cmd 测试报告自动生成 1、导出用例集(如果不会,我的另一篇文章有讲) 2、将用例集放到一个新建的文件夹中,然后通过文件夹的地址栏输入...HTML格式的文件,双击用浏览器打开即可,这个就是测试报告 5、测试报告主要内容翻译: 以上就是关于postman自动化生成测试报告的具体操作方法了,如有疑问欢迎评论区留言讨论~
蹭一波热点,分享一下浑水做空报告的全文,供大家学习 第一次听说浑水是去年听一位富国大佬的讲座,大佬表示浑水的做空报告质量都非常高,值得深究学习,现在看来确实强。
使用 Newman 可以测试 API 的功能、性能、可靠性和安全性,同时可以将测试结果输出成多种格式的报告,例如 HTML、JSON、JUnit 等,以方便开发人员进行问题定位和分析。...使用 Newman 还可以测试 API 的各种方面,例如功能、性能、可靠性和安全性,从而帮助开发人员发现和解决问题。如何使用 Postman Newman?...第五步:导出报告Newman 提供了三种格式的报告,包括 CLI、JSON 和 HTML 格式,可以通过 -r 参数指定:CLI 格式:基础格式,默认 cmd 中显示的报告格式;图片JSON 格式:使用...这将生成一个 HTML 报告文件,报告文件名为 report.html。...知识扩展:了解更多 Postman 相关使用技巧:如何使用 Postman 发送 gRPC 请求**如何在 Postman 中进行 HTTPS 请求**
根据瑞士信贷去年底发布的《2015年全球财富报告》显示,中国的中产阶级人数已经超过美国,成为全球第一,达到了1.08亿。假定这1亿用户全部为知识分享的潜在群体。 ...如何保障优质分享知识的产出? 在知识分享经济的市场上,供需两端和交易规则已然成型,那么,如何保证可供变现的优质知识持续产出,就成了头等大事。优质产出,主要依赖于知识供应者。 ...从知识分享经济的核心流程来看,可以重点关注的几个用户体验方向如下: 知识生产环节: 如何进行知识分享者的过滤 对于专业性较强的知识分享,如何保障知识分享者的资质和水平?例如财经、医疗、教育等。...知识评价环节:如何保证知识分享付费的正向激励 知识分享经济不同于威客、技能交付平台,并没有相对明确的成果交付衡量标准,如何衡量评价知识分享的价值和质量?...知识分享经济模式如何持续发展?
本报告在遵循上述“基本面”的前提下,为了更好的理清全球分享经济政策,将从以下三个层面进行解析:国家战略层面;具体促进措施层面以及监管层面。 ...二、具体促进措施 具体促进措施是各国政府在推进分享经济发展中采取的具有普遍共通性的、能够有效带动分享经济发展的措施。本报告选取了其中有典型意义的五个举措进行分析。 ...三、监管层面 监管可理解为政府对待事物的处理策略,本报告从这个角度出发看待各地区、国家的监管策略。具体来讲,包括一体两翼,三个方面的内容:市场准入、消费者保护以及从业人员的保障。...(三)从业者保障 如何监管分享经济的从业者,同时保证从业者的相关利益也是分享经济政策的重要一环,而在这环节中,比较有代表性的举措有两个:保险制度以及对从业人员与平台关系的确认。 ...一体两翼反映的本质监管思路是给分享经济放行:即无论分享经济发展的样态如何,尽量使分享经济能够在现今的体系下运行,而同时抓住市场运行中可能出现问题的关键点,扫除障碍,为分享经济发展铺路。
我们在日常的时候都可以利用postman做接口测试,我们可以把接口的case保存下来在collection里面,那么可能会有这样的需求,我们怎么把collection的用例放到jenkins中定时执行呢,今天我们就来看下如何实现的...安装完毕,我们去安装newman brew install node npm install newman 安装完毕,我们可以去导出来一个postman的,看是否可以执行。...使用命令 newman run Plan.postman_collection.json 执行结果如下 ?...也可以去安装插件产生html格式的测试报告。可以根据自己的选择去。...雷子说测试开发,持续分享一些技术。不一定高大上,但是一定是实用的技术给您。如果感觉文章有帮助,可以点亮在看。
Postman还可以生成测试报告,还是多种格式报告?...Postman团队开源Newman作为Postman运营工具,该开源库使用命令行方式执行Postman 脚本,并且生成多种格式报告,还支持Postman SDK 纯代码脚本化Postman。...脚本内容,process.argv[index]用于接收命令行入参 const newman = require('newman'); var Sandbox = require('postman-sandbox...newman.run({ // Postman collection 脚本文件路径,也可以是一个url地址 collection: require('.....Postman-supper-run后续拓展计划想解析报告内容,写入到数据库中存储执行记录,用于排查测试环境开发前后端代码分支的Bug,后续有时间会更新到github分享下实现中采坑过程。
如何做接口测试? 根据接口文档设计用例,调用接口,验证结果。 接口测试流程?...3、Newman命令行运行脚本 Postman使用newman插件完成命令行执行postman脚本,因此如果需要用命令行运行 脚本,需要首先安装Newman。...测试报告: Newman提供的测试报告中,常用的包括cli、json和html三种格式, 可以通过-r或者–reporter命令指定所用格式 cli格式为在cmd客户端呈现的报告模板,newman...json格式可以导出json格式的报告,通过-r json进行设置, 并加上–reporter-json-export参数指定报告生成的路径。...html格式可以导出html格式的报告,通过-r html进行设置, 并加上–reporter-html-export参数指定报告生成的路径。
“如果你试图使所有应用程序标准化,拥有相同的技术栈和环境,这在今天的IT环境下是不现实的,也从未现实过,”Newman说,“关键是要找到如何管理多样性的方法,而不是如何限制它。”...此外,在DevOps推行14年后,开发人员仍然不习惯对他们的代码未来如何运行负责,并感觉这可能会分散他们的传统开发心态,报告发现。我们知道著名的左移使他们的注意力从流动状态转移。...Newman说,只要确保你不要创建障碍,扼杀开发人员的创造力和实验精神。 这就是为什么受访者遇到的最常见挑战是如何建立企业监管措施。这是这个挑战首次排在首位,48%的人抱怨过它。...自动化降低复杂性 那么,如何解决 Kubernetes 复杂性规模如此之大的问题呢?运维团队如何解决开发、测试和生产环境不同的问题?他们如何花更少的时间排查故障,更多时间维持可用性和应用性能?...每个团队选择每个不同的工具或环境都有原因,”Newman警告说,“这几乎就像,我们如何减肥?砍掉我们的胳膊。这不是正确的答案。”
iTesting,爱测试,爱分享 接口测试最近几年越来越流行了,特别是随着微服务的兴起,系统和系统之间,甚至系统内部模块之间的互相调用都开始大量使用接口了(一般采用RESTFUL风格的http调用),...如果你从来没接触过接口测试,请查看: 接口测试 接口测试如何做呢?...Newman 什么是Newman: Newman is a command line Collection Runner for Postman....2.如果你设置了junit类型的报告给Jenkins用,记得在Jenkins的Post Action里选择Publish JUnit test result report,把生成的报告路径填对。...再很长的一段时间内,手工测试绝对不会消失,那么如何高效的开展手工测试,提高个人生产率,从而对业界平均生产率产生价值差,就是我们不懈的追求了。
iTesting,爱测试,爱分享 接口测试最近几年越来越流行了...如果你从来没接触过接口测试,请查看: 接口测试系列 接口测试如何做呢?...Newman 什么是Newman: Newman is a command line Collection Runner for Postman....2.如果你设置了junit类型的报告给Jenkins用,记得在Jenkins的Post Action里选择Publish JUnit test result report,把生成的报告路径填对。...再很长的一段时间内,手工测试绝对不会消失,那么如何高效的开展手工测试,提高个人生产率,从而对业界平均生产率产生价值差,就是我们不懈的追求了。 希望大家花个一个小时左右通读本篇,彻底玩转手工接口测试。
理解:测试人员发现缺陷,将缺陷记录在《缺陷报告》中,通过缺陷报告将缺陷告知给开发人员,并对缺陷进行跟踪和管理。缺陷报告是测试人员与开发人员之间重要的沟通方式。...单击按钮没有进行任何操作 开发人员忘记了对文件复制代码进行错误检查 复制了一份被破坏的文件,导致软件崩溃 开发人员没有理解客户的情况 软件不能满足客户的要求 5 软件缺陷分类 软件缺陷分类.png 6 缺陷报告的核心要素...缺陷对软件系统的影响程度 优先级 修复缺陷的重要性或紧迫性 缺陷类型 根据缺陷产生的来源和根源划分出的缺陷种类 功能、配置、安装、性能缺陷 测试环境 测试环境配置,包括软件环境和硬件环境 7 缺陷报告编写技巧...1、对错误的描述要做到简洁、准确、完整,揭示错误实质 2、尽量使用短语和短句,避免复杂句型句式 3、每个软件问题报告只书写一个缺陷或错误 4、明确指明错误类型和严重程度 5、每一个步骤尽量只记录一个完整操作...6、复现的操作步骤要完整,准确,简短 7、可以附加必要的错误特征图像 8、可以附加必要的测试用例 8 缺陷报告模板 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n
报告主要内容 大牛报告会,听完后默默表示又赚到了,,感受最深的一句话,年轻人最关键的还是先做好自己分内的事情~ 会议内容主要分两部分:1、断裂力学:介绍了过去100年断裂力学的发展历程,从Griffith...提出表面能的概念,到解释大型船舶、波音客机整体断裂的具体原因,再到当今断裂力学在超材料、梯度材料、软材料、二维材料以及生物材料中的广泛应用,无不体现出断裂力学巨大的科学价值;2、机器学习:机器学习近些年很火,报告论述了力学与机器学习的关系...附录:相关思考 1、对于力学工作者,很容易被机器学习的外表所蒙蔽,感觉这个东西很难;我个人的理解,机器学习有两种层次:(1)仅仅作为一个使用者:对于简单的问题(高老师报告中前两个实例),采用现有的框架,...测试,就是把测试数据用训练好的模型(神经网络模型 + 模型参数)跑一跑看看结果如何。
领取专属 10元无门槛券
手把手带您无忧上云